H2FC Goes Overseas

H2FC NAThis year will be the twenty-third in the history of the joint booth Hydrogen + Fuel Cells + Batteries at the Hannover trade show (April 24 through 28). And since the industry meeting has proved to be a good networking platform, Tobias Renz FAIR and Deutsche Messe will also organize a similar booth at the American trade show this year. The Hydrogen + Fuel Cells North America will take place from Sept. 10 to 13 during the Solar Power International in the Mandalay Bay Convention Center in Las Vegas, Nevada.

Renz told H2-international: “We believe it’s about time for hydrogen and fuel cells to enter the American energy debate at a large, established trade show. We think that with the Solar Power International and the Energy Storage International, we have found the perfect environment for advertising the global H2 and fuel cell industry in the United States.” With 650 exhibitors and 18,000 attendees, SPI is said to be the largest solar energy trade show in North America. Benjamin Low, head of the Energy division at Deutsche Messe, explained: “Hydrogen + Fuel Cells NORTH AMERICA is therefore a perfect fit for Solar Power International. The respective technologies covered by the shows are closely interrelated and growing in importance.” It is the first energy event for Deutsche Messe in the United States.

Asked what drives him to expand the reach of the industry, Renz said: “There are only two large H2 and fuel cell trade shows globally, one in Tokyo and one in Hanover.” From time to time, a conference and an accompanying exhibition would show up in the United States or Canada, but these were typically events for H2 and fuel cell specialists only. He was looking for events dealing with renewable energy and storage in general.
